Easy to decorate

A leather sofa can be the focal point of a room and define the arrangement. It can be styled to fit into the traditional or contemporary design scheme. The material is durable, resisting fading and fraying. Your sofa will look brand new in decades to come. It is easy to clean and it does not attract dust like fabric furniture. It is also a good option for families with children as it is not prone to marking or stain easily.

The dark color of leather furniture can take over the space and you'll need to layer around it with paler colors and light wood or glass accent pieces. This will make the room feel more spacious and fluid. Consider painting the walls of your living space a lighter hue, including textured accent pillows and a light or white wood coffee table to balance the dark color of your sofa. You could also take a page from the fashion world and surround your sofa with vibrant art, living plants and vases in contrasting finishes.

Easy to clean

four seater leather sofa  appears elegant and expensive, however it's also easy to clean and maintain. This couch can last decades If you take care of it in a proper manner. You can keep your sofa looking fresh by lightly dusting with a gentle cloth, or by vacuuming it using a brush attachment. It is also recommended to condition your couch frequently to protect the leather from fade and cracking.

Leather couches are a better choice than fabric couches for families with children because they resist stains and rips.
